4P-021-601 GWR Corridor Toplight BR Crimson & Cream All Third W3913W Brand_Arnold of replacing the tension-lock couplerThe prototype coaches were constructed between 1914 and 1920 made of steel body sides with an absence of panelling but with bolection mouldings around the windows and frosted glass top light windows, sitting on Churchward 9 0 bogies. They were designed to operate as a set comprising Left hand and right hand Brake Thirds, 1 or 2 Thirds and left hand and right hand Composites enabling all corridor windows to be displayed on the same side, commonly used
